"Net Neutrality, DPI and telecoms" is a working name and space for an
upcoming conference with the ambition to cover relevant ground and
Greens/EFA constituencies concerns regarding the future of the internet.
It's all yet tbc, but as of this Friday evening, quite likely to happen
March or April next year (in Brussels of course).

Here are the words currently defining that working space:

    /Net Neutrality used to be a technical property of the internet that
    provided for its exceptional growth and acceptance as a societal
    infrastructure open and free for all. In recent years it has become
    clear it needs to be defended also at a political level. New and
    powerful technologies like Deep Packet Inspection (DPI) and
    omnipresent new and powerful internet providers are today in a
    position to define relations between people, prosperity in
    communities and participation in society. Should Net Neutrality be
    regulated? And if so how?/
